Measured temperature and pressure dependence of <i>V</i><sub>p</sub> and <i>V</i><sub>s</sub> in compacted, polycrystalline sI methane and sII methaneethane hydrate

Abstract
We report on compressional- and shear-wave-speed measurements made on compacted polycrystalline sI methane and sII methaneethane hydrate. The gas hydrate samples are synthesized directly in the measurement apparatus by warming granulated ice to 17°C in the presence of a clathrate-forming gas at high pressure (methane for sI, 90.2% methane, 9.8% ethane for sII). Porosity is eliminated after hydrate synthesis by compacting the sample in the synthesis pressure vessel between a hydraulic ram and a fixed end-plug, both containing shear-wave transducers. Wave-speed measurements are made between 20 and 15°C and 0 to 105 MPa applied piston pressure. PACS No.: 61.60Lj
